MATLAB打开与编辑M文件指南
需积分: 9 4 浏览量
更新于2024-07-12
收藏 702KB PPT 举报
"MATLAB是数学建模和数值计算的强大工具,本资料主要汇总了如何打开已存在的M文件以及MATLAB中的基本矩阵运算和数据管理。"
在MATLAB中,打开已有的M文件有三种方法:
1. 菜单操作:通过主窗口的“File”菜单选择“Open”,会弹出Open对话框,从中选取需要打开的M文件。打开后的文件可以在文档窗口进行编辑,编辑完毕后记得保存。
2. 命令操作:在命令窗口输入`edit 文件名`,即可打开指定的M文件。
3. 命令按钮操作:点击MATLAB主窗口工具栏的“Open File”命令按钮,然后在弹出的对话框中选择需要打开的M文件。
接下来,我们深入探讨MATLAB中的核心概念:
2.1 变量和数据操作
2.1.1 变量与赋值
- 变量命名:变量名应以字母开头,可接字母、数字或下划线,最大长度63个字符,并区分大小写。
- 赋值语句:`变量=表达式`,表达式可以是涉及运算符的式子,结果通常是矩阵。例如:`x=1+2i; y=3-sqrt(17); z=(cos(abs(x+y))-sin(78*pi/180))/(x+abs(y))`。
2.1.2 预定义变量
MATLAB提供了一些预定义变量,如`pi`(圆周率π的近似值)和`i/j`(虚数单位)。避免覆盖这些系统定义的变量。
2.1.3 内存变量的管理
- 删除与修改:使用工作空间窗口管理内存变量,可以删除、打开变量进行编辑。`clear`命令删除变量,`who`列出变量名,`whos`提供更详细的变量信息。
- MAT文件:使用`save`和`load`命令保存(加载)MAT文件以持久保存工作空间中的变量。
2.2 MATLAB矩阵
MATLAB的核心是矩阵运算,支持各种矩阵操作,包括矩阵创建、索引、拼接、转置、求逆等。
2.3 MATLAB运算
涵盖算术运算、关系运算、逻辑运算等,支持矩阵级别的运算。
2.4 矩阵分析
包括矩阵的行列式、特征值、特征向量、秩等。
2.5 矩阵的超越函数
如指数函数、对数函数、三角函数等应用于矩阵。
2.6 字符串
MATLAB支持字符串操作,可以与其他数据类型结合使用。
2.7 结构数据和单元数据
结构数组允许存储不同类型的数据,单元格数组则类似数组中的“容器”。
2.8 稀疏矩阵
用于高效存储和处理大部分元素为零的大矩阵。
了解并熟练掌握这些基本操作,将有助于高效地使用MATLAB进行数值计算、建模和编程。在实际应用中,不断实践和探索,能够更好地发掘MATLAB的潜力。
477 浏览量
480 浏览量
282 浏览量
2010-09-02 上传
116 浏览量
2021-10-30 上传
2021-10-30 上传
点击了解资源详情
115 浏览量

xxxibb
- 粉丝: 22
最新资源
- nitroproof:伪造硝基服务器防弹命令与操作指南
- Flash 8 中文教程手册:全面入门指南
- USB Redirector 6.0 汉化版:实现USB设备远程共享
- C#实现:在Windows窗体下探索生命游戏的奥秘
- 7805与7905封装的Tob263:深入解析与应用
- STM32旋转倒立摆控制源码解析
- z-tree增删改查实现与右键菜单仿IMO办公软件教程
- 深入解读EXFAT文件系统及其存储原理
- Extjs4中文API文档发布:汉化80%快速易用
- 摇不停DJ舞曲网:官方免费高音质在线播放器
- TortoiseSVN 1.8.8.25755版本发布:免费开源的版本控制客户端
- Python网络编程:掌握socket编程的要点
- MATLAB如何高效读取txt文件方法详解
- Unigui按钮特效实现与Delphi应用技巧
- Android界面优化:深入应用XML Shape技术
- 霹雳游侠制作的绿色网络电台软件体验